Volunteer Opportunities
New London Public Museum is always looking for people who are interested in learning new things, meeting new people and having a good time. At NLPM we have lots of opportunities for volunteers. This is just a brief look at what we can offer you…
Educational Programming - teaching, sharing or helping. If you enjoy working with students, adults and/or families, then join us as an educational volunteer as we help our community discover new things. Programs take place at the museum as well as other locations around the area. |
Museum Sitters – a great chance to get to know the museum, its visitors and some new people. Sometimes we need help taking care of the museum and greeting guests. If you have a bit more time to commit, this is a great opportunity for you! Some training is involved. |
Events - don’t have much time, but still want to get involved? This is perfect for you. We always need some extra hands for our events and programs. This is a flexible, fun way to be involved, even when you don’t have much time! |
Exhibits – building and installing exhibits at NLPM is a vital part of our mission. We need people with building skills, tools and time to help us create fantastic exhibits to the museum. |
